Effects of freeze dryer temperature on drying kinetics of tofu
Journal of Pharmacognosy and Phytochemistry · 2018 · Vol. 7(2) · pp. 1713–1716
Abstract
In the present investigation tofu was dried in freeze dryer at -40°C temperature. Drying characteristics of tofu viz. drying rates, moisture diffusivity were evaluated and the drying data of tofu was used to calculate the effective diffusion coefficients by the Fick's law equation of diffusion. The moisture diffusivity of tofu was found 2A—10-8 m²/s. Also it was fitted to study the five models. Among the diffusion approach model was found most satisfactory to represent the thin-layer drying of tofu.
